RE: [FRAM71] Pre-Production Batch
TL; DR: FlashPro4 needs special programming cable with VJTAG support, otherwise will give error.
I have just received a note from michael that the FlashPro4 programmer is not working on his FFRAM71 when using a programming cable that was made according to dave's suggestions. the reason is that dave's module, as well some others, but not all modules from the pre-production batch, still has R10, R11 installed (RTFM). the production batch has those resistors removed in order to conserve a couple of microamps in current consumption. With R10, R11 removed, there is no VJTAG supply to the programmer, and that's why the programmer throws a vjtag error. Until i have a solution for a programming cable, users who run into this issue can connect CN5:5 to CN3:2 during programming (yep, soldering required and again, RTFM). don't forget to remove the connection after programming is done, will save a bit on battery life.
